"International Developments in Early Childhood Services examines the current provisions, recent developments, and issues confronting early childhood services in 15 countries with material presented as case studies drawn from Europe, Asia, Africa, the Pacific Region, and North America. Developments and issues are discussed in terms of the contextual factors shaping them. Structural, funding, staffing and program-content developments are highlighted.
This book focuses on education and care services for children up to eight years of age."--BOOK JACKET.
